How they compare
Algeria currently reports 236 imports against 231 imports in Equatorial Guinea, a difference of 5 imports.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 17 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Algeria ahead.
Algeria ranks 28th and Equatorial Guinea ranks 31st of 53 countries.
Algeria has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Algeria | Equatorial Guinea |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 231.4 imports | 196 imports | 35.4 imports | Algeria |
| 2000s | 234.1 imports | 221.3 imports | 12.8 imports | Algeria |
| 2010s | 234 imports | 231.5 imports | 2.5 imports | Algeria |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Number of products (at SITC, Revision 3, 3-digit group level) imported by country or country grouping; this figure includes only those products that are greater than 100,000 dollars or more than 0.3 per cent of the country’s or country group’s total imports. The maximum number of products is 261.
